You’re fortunate enough to have a house with an expansive view from tall, two-story windows but now what?  Covering tall windows can be a real challenge for a number of reasons.    First the obvious, the location makes it difficult to have functioning window treatments that can open and close.   Therefore you need to decide if your window treatments are purely for aesthetics or if they need to address light control and privacy needs as well.  Second, tall windows are more expensive because of the additional fabric needed for draperies and the installation is a bit more involved.

The majority of our clients will opt for stationary custom panels to enhance the design of their space and forego a blind, shade, or shutter.  However, if privacy or glaring light is a concern, we would suggest adding a covering that is motorized for easy operation in addition to draperies.  There are different types of blinds & shades that you can get motorized:

 If motorization is not within your budget, one final option to consider would be custom window draperies, paired with a blind or shutter that is operational on the lower level but remains open on the upper level.
